{{ .Get "From the years 1999–2013 all Dutch euro coins featured the portrait of Queen Beatrix of the Netherlands. After her abdication from the throne in 2013 the designs of all denominations were changed to feature the portrait of the new King Willem-Alexander. After her abdication the direction in which the monarchs portrait faced was flipped; a tradition shared by the coins of many monarchies around the world." }}

{{ .Get "Coins featuring both monarchs contain text reading ‘{DutchStart:r}BEATRIX KONINGIN DER NEDERLANDEN{DutchEnd:r}’ (English: ‘BEATRIX QUEEN OF THE NETHERLANDS’) and ‘{DutchStart:r}Willem-Alexander Koning der Nederlanden{DutchEnd:r}’ (English: ‘Willem-Alexander King of the Netherlands’) respectively. The €2 coins also feature an edge-inscription reading ‘{DutchStart:r}GOD ⋆ ZIJ ⋆ MET ⋆ ONS ⋆{DutchEnd:r}’ (English: ‘GOD ⋆ IS ⋆ WITH ⋆ US ⋆’)." $nlargs }}

{{ .Get "The €1 and €2 coins featuring King Willem-Alexander were minted with a much lower {Link:l}relief{-:E} than most euro coins of the same denomination. As a result it is not uncommon for these coins to appear worn after little use in circulation." (map "Link" "/jargon#relief") }}
